How can I add an authentication box in the contact us form? The one that I see when I visit websites and I am asked to type in a box what I see above that box, and it's usually a set of numbers or gibberish letters with mixed upper and lower cases. This is done to prevent automated visitors, and to make sure that it's a human being that's visiting. So, if it is doable in Everweb, how can I add this feature? Thanks, Nerses |

This is called CAPTCHA - (Completely Automated Public Turing test to tell Computers and Humans Apart) CAPTCHA is rather outdated so, if you really want it, you should take a look at reCAPTCHA or sweetCaptcha... http://www.google.com/recaptcha/intro/ http://sweetcaptcha.com Before you even think about it you should ask yourself why you are considering adding it to a contact form. Do you get multiple form submissions per day? Are more than 10% of these spam? Have you offered your website visitors a strong enough incentive to fill out the form and waste their time solving the Captcha puzzle?
